PI4KB and PI4KA are the two human type III PI4 kinases, which share sequence similarly with PI3 kinases and phosphorylate the 4 position of phosphotidyl inositol. The mammalian PI 4-kinases have been classified into two types, II and III, based on their molecular mass, and modulation by detergent and adenosine. The protein encoded by PI4KA is a type III enzyme that is not inhibited by adenosine.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for PI4KA.
